World of Warcraft Pin: With each Loot Pin comes a digital bonus!

Loot Crate August 2016 (16)

When you log into your account you get ALL six expansions for World of Warcraft: World of Warcraft, Burning Crusade, Wrath of the Lich King, Cataclysm, Mists of Pandaria, and Warlords of Draenor. Plus 30 days subscription for new WoW accounts.

Kill Bill Socks: Blood-spattered socks of the Bride in yellow garb. I was honestly hoping for a Kill Bill shirt this month, and I’m not crazy about getting socks in the core crate, because I only wear socks that don’t show. I’ll pass em on.

Loot Crate August 2016 (8)

Hellboy Coin Bank: One of my favorite Loot Crate items ever, and it’s going to go great with the Hellboy bricks from the SDCC 2016 Loot Crate box. I skipped the pic of the outer box, it’s a box that holds this awesome fist!
